K. Elliott , Cpt.C.H. Upham , Sg.A.C. Hulme , Cpt.S. Frickleton , Lt.J.G. Grant .]John Gildroy Grant VC (
26 August 1889 -25 November 1970 ) was aNew Zealander recipient of theVictoria Cross , the highest and most prestigious award for gallantry in the face of the enemy that can be awarded to British and Commonwealth forces.He was 29 years old, and a
sergeant in the 1st Battalion,Wellington Infantry Regiment ,New Zealand Expeditionary Force during theFirst World War when the following deed took place for which he was awarded the VC.On
1 September 1918 nearBancourt ,France , the leading waves of the battalion on reaching a crest of high ground, found that a line of enemy machine-gun posts offered a serious obstacle to further advance. The company, however, advanced against these posts under point-blank fire, and when about convert|20|yd away Sergeant Grant, closely followed by a comrade, rushed ahead of his platoon, entering the centre post and demoralising the garrison so that the platoon were able to mop up the positions. In the same manner he rushed the post on the left and the remaining posts were quickly occupied and cleared by his company.He later achieved the rank of
lieutenant . Grave/memorial at Golders Cemetery, Waikumete, New Zealand. Block M. Section 9. Plot 95. Headstone.His Victoria Cross was displayed at the
QEII Army Memorial Museum , Waiouru, New Zealand. On Sunday2 December 2007 it was one of nine Victoria Crosses that were among a hundred medals stolen from the museum. [cite web|author=Derek Cheng|title=Army medal theft 'insult' to our nation's heritage |publisher=nzherald|url=http://www.nzherald.co.nz/section/1/story.cfm?c_id=1&objectid=10479634|date=December 2007|accessdate=2007-12-02] On16 February 2008 New Zealand Police announced all the medals had been recovered as a result of a NZ$300,000 reward offered byMichael Ashcroft and Tom Sturgess.
